Universities in nations such as the United Kingdom, Australia, Canada, and New Zealand need IELTS Academic scores for admission functions. Meanwhile, migration authorities in Canada, Australia, and the United Kingdom utilize IELTS General Training for visa and immigration applications. Professional registration bodies in fields like medicine, nursing, and engineering also acknowledge IELTS ratings as evidence of English proficiency.The test is jointly managed by the British Council, IDP: IELTS Australia, and Cambridge Assessment English. The Speaking test may be arranged on the same day or up to seven days before or after the other areas, depending on the test centre.Listening SectionTest takers listen to 4 recordings of native English speakers and respond to questions of differing types. These consist of numerous option, matching, plan/map/diagram labeling, form conclusion, note conclusion, sentence completion, and short-answer questions. The recordings advance from everyday social scenarios to instructional discussions.Checking out SectionThe Reading section includes 40 questions based on three texts. For Academic test takers, these texts are genuine and adapted from books, journals, and magazines. General Training prospects come across texts from notifications, ads, company handbooks, and other daily materials.Composing SectionTask 1 needs candidates to explain visual information in a minimum of 150 words-- a chart, chart, table, or diagram for Academic, or a letter for General Training. Job 2 includes composing an essay action of at least 250 words to a point of view, argument, or issue.Speaking SectionThe Speaking test includes a face-to-face interview with a certified inspector. Part 1 involves basic concerns about familiar topics. Part 2 requires candidates to promote 1-2 minutes about a particular subject after one minute of preparation. Part 3 includes a two-way conversation related to the topic in Part 2.Understanding the Band ScoreIELTS utilizes a 9-band scoring system that measures English proficiency from non-user (Band 1) to expert user (Band 9).
